> >> Hi All,
> >>
> >> The title line of the PR should have been changed a long time since. As
> >> noted in comment 5, the original problem was fixed in 10.5.
> >>
> >> This patch fixes the problem described in comments 4 and 6, where the
> >> hidden string length component was not being set in pointer assignment
> of
> >> character arrays.
> >>
> >> The fix regtests. OK for trunk and 13-branch?
> >
> > this is OK for both.
> >
> > I'd suggest to wait a couple of days or a week before backporting.
> >
> > Thanks for the patch!
> >
> > Harald
> >
> >> Thanks are due to Harald for bringing this to my attention.
> >>
> >> Paul
> >>
> >> Fortran: Set hidden string length for pointer components [PR67440]
> >>
> >> 2023-10-11  Paul Thomas  <pault@gcc.gnu.org>
> >>
> >> gcc/fortran
> >> PR fortran/pr67740
> >> * trans-expr.cc (gfc_trans_pointer_assignment): Set the hidden
> >> string length component for pointer assignment to character
> >> pointer components.
> >>
> >> gcc/testsuite/
> >> PR fortran/87477
> >> * gfortran.dg/pr67740.f90: New test
